Feel at home in this cozy loft with an open floor-plan, offering a comfortable stay for up to four guests. Located steps from Over-the-Rhine's entertainment district, this property provides a peaceful retreat while remaining within walking distance of the vibrant city life.
This loft features a queen bed and a pull-out sofa, ensuring a restful night's sleep. The open-plan layout creates a spacious and inviting atmosphere.
A convenient garage is located a 4-minute walk away for easy parking and check-in.
Nestled in the heart of Over-the-Rhine, this neighborhood is renowned for its abundance of Cincinnati's best bars, restaurants, cafes, parks, and even two breweries within walking distance. You're also steps away from Ziegler Pool, a wonderful community pool. Cultural attractions like Music Hall, the Opera, Ballet, and Symphony are easily accessible. For baseball fans, Great American Ballpark is just over a mile walk or a short streetcar ride away. The area boasts one of the country's largest intact historic neighborhoods, showcasing beautiful Italianate architecture. Getting around is effortless on foot, by bike, scooter, or via Uber, with a streetcar stop just minutes away for a loop through downtown and Over-the-Rhine.

Feel at home in this centrally located apartment, featuring beams of natural light and fantastic city views. This historic 1860s building offers a unique living experience.
The spacious open living-kitchen area is perfect for entertaining. The kitchen is equipped with a refrigerator, stove, oven, microwave, and coffee machine. Enjoy the convenience of a smartlock for easy access.
Paid garage parking is available a 4-minute walk away. A re-keying fee of $170 applies for unreturned keys.
Located steps from Over the Rhine's entertainment district, this apartment offers a quiet retreat while being close enough to walk to dozens of restaurants, bars, cafes, and parks. It's also a short walk to Music Hall, the Opera, Ballet, and Symphony. Great American Ballpark is just over a mile away, or hop on the streetcar a few blocks away. The neighborhood boasts beautiful Italianate architecture and is one of the country's largest intact historic neighborhoods.
